    The Real Damian Lewis Band Of Brothers Soldier's Story Explained

    Richard Winters, the real soldier played by Damian Lewis, was the lead character inBand of Brothers.Though in the show he may seem like a born military leader, the real Richard Winters originally had no aspirations to serve in the US Army. His decision to enlist was driven by the Selective Service Act of 1940, which required men between the ages of 21 and 35 to serve on active duty for 12 months if they were drafted.     The True Story Of Ron Livingston's Band Of Brothers Character Explained

    The real Lewis Nixon III, the real Band of Brothers soldier played by Ron Livingston, first became friends with Dick Winters during their time in Officer Candidate School, and the two of them remained close throughout the war and after its end. The series shows the toll that the war took on Nixon, compounding his dependence on alcohol which led to Nixon's demotion seen in Band of Brothers, but in spite of these struggles, he distinguished himself many times in combat.     The Real Band Of Brothers Soldier Played By Neal McDonough Explained

    Portrayed by Neal McDonough in Band of Brothers, the real Lynn Davis Compton adopted the name "Buck" when he was still a child because he thought Lynn would always be a girl's name. According to the New York Times, Compton got work as an extra in films during his youth in Los Angeles and actually got kicked off the set of Modern Timesafter he angered its star, Charlie Chaplin.     The True Stories Of The Real Frank John Hughes And Kirk Acevedo Band Of Brothers Soldiers

    Band of Brothers episode 7, "The Breaking Point,"delivers a profoundly devastating depiction of the artillery shelling that Easy Company endured in the woods of Bastogne. Alex Penkala and Warren "Skip" Muck were killed instantly when a shell directly hit their foxhole, and Bill Guarnere and Joe Toye were hit simultaneously while Guarnere was trying to drag Toye to safety.     The Stories Of The Real Band Of Brothers Soldiers After World War II Explained

    Starting in 1946, Sergeant Mike Ranney, Sergeant Bob Rader, and Corporal Walter Gordon began the tradition of annual Easy Company reunions for the surviving real Band of Brothers soldiers. Bill Guarnere took over organizing the reunions in 1947 and ran them for almost 60 years thereafter. "He made it so the men didn't have to lift a finger," said Babe Heffron inBrothers in Battle, Best of Friends. "It's because of Bill that we've all stayed so close."
